Back for a second year, NMH Alumni Life Labs is a virtual series that brings together alumni to share their insight and experience on a wide range of professional and personal topics. From career transitions and financial planning to wellness and purpose-driven work, these sessions offer real-life guidance and inspiration from fellow NMH alums navigating it all.


 

Self-Care for Parents

with Kate Hayes ’06
Friday, Jan. 9, 2026  |  noon–1 pm (EST)

Parenting is beautiful, messy, and sometimes just plain a lot. That’s why we’re carving out an hour together to slow down, breathe, and talk about what it really means to care for ourselves while we care for our families.

Grounded in NMH’s mission of learning through the head, heart, and hand, this workshop will invite parents to reflect on how self-care can support all three:

Head - Practical strategies to ease stress and stay organized
Heart - Emotional tools to reconnect with yourself and your loved ones
Hand - Simple, actionable practices you can bring into daily life

Join us for a relaxed, supportive Zoom session where you’ll leave with fresh ideas, renewed energy, and the reminder that you’re not in this alone.

Kate Hayes ‘06 is a therapist, executive coach, community builder, and mom who is passionate about supporting parents and caregivers in finding balance, resilience, and joy. With a background in purpose, wellness, and community-building, Kate blends evidence-based tools with a warm, human-centered approach to help people care for themselves while caring for others.

AI in the Job Search

with Ria Kalinowski ’01
Friday, Mar. 6, 2026  |  noon–1 pm (EST)

Job searching can be stressful. Artificial intelligence can be a helpful tool or an added frustration that depersonalizes the process. In this interactive session, learn how to use AI to strengthen your job search and how to bypass automated systems when necessary.
